Letterbook (1808-1811) documenting Tompkins's first term as governor of New York and letters concerning land grants. Includes photocopy of a certificate (1822 June 6) signed by Isaac Marquand pertaining to jury findings that exonerated Tompkins from a charge of mishandling state and federal funds during the War of 1812.
In part, photocopy of certificate. [S.l.].
U.S. vice-president (1817-1825), governor of New York (1807-1817), and jurist.
